Solid Auto Sales Drive U.S. Retail Sales

March 11, 2011
Up 25% from last year

In February retail sales rose, with auto sales rising more than 25% from the same month last year.

The Commerce Department said retail and food services sales rose 1% from January, to their highest levels since October.

Economists had expected sales to rise 0.7%.

The numbers came a month after severe snow storms gripped large parts of the country, and after solid gains in the final quarter of 2010.
